Responsive Switches in Expert Environments
Responsive switches are similarly transformative in expert environments, where efficiency and ergonomic style improve performance. These buttons, frequently discovered in high-precision key-boards, are treasured for their receptive comments. When pushed, they supply a visible bump midway with the keypress, verifying activation without the need for full travel. This function allows experts such as typists, programmers, and information entrance clerks to raise keying rate and accuracy, minimizing the danger of mistakes and the strain go right here linked with long term keyboard use.
In settings like control rooms or studios, tactile switches are incorporated right into devices for their trustworthy efficiency. They use operators the certainty required in high-stakes settings, ensuring that every command or change is executed as intended. This integrity, paired with the responsive response, helps maintain high levels of concentration and operational performance, crucial in preserving process and conference professional requirements.
Comparing Tactile and Non-Tactile Interface
Exactly how do responsive user interfaces compare to their non-tactile equivalents? Tactile user interfaces, such as those with physical buttons or distinctive surface areas, offer immediate physical feedback through touch.
The option between responsive and non-tactile interfaces often depends on the application's context and individual needs. As an example, responsive interfaces are vital in scenarios calling for procedure without straight view, such as driving or in specific commercial setups. Alternatively, non-tactile user interfaces can be superior in clean or sterilized environments where physical switches might harbor pollutants. Each type has its staminas, and the optimum choice boosts customer interaction, guaranteeing efficiency and effectiveness in individual experience.
